48 cookies; 25% decrease how do I do it?????

1. Turn the percentage to a decimal. Since a percentage is in the tenth place, example: 10% = 0.10. So 25% will be turned to 0.25
2. Multiply 48 by 0.25
3. When you get the results, use the results you have just multiplied and subtract it to 48(example: 48x0.25=[result]. 48-[result])
4. Done!

If cookies: Multiply the percent by number of cookies: .25•48=12. Then go back to the original number and subtract the new number: 48-12=36.
